Pontoon Bridge at Topeka, Kansas; Alexander Gardner (American, born Scotland, 1821 - 1882); 1867; Albumen silver print

This print from the Liszt Collection transports us back to 1867, capturing a significant moment in history. The image showcases a pontoon bridge located in Topeka, Kansas, skillfully captured by the talented Alexander Gardner. Born in Scotland and later becoming an American citizen, Gardner's expertise behind the lens is evident in this albumen silver print.
